Understanding MCP Servers: Your AI's Data Pipeline Explained
At the heart of many advanced AI and machine learning operations lies the MCP server, a critical component often misunderstood but absolutely essential. MCP stands for Model Control Plane, and in essence, it acts as the centralized nervous system for your AI's data pipeline. Imagine a bustling city with countless data streams flowing in – from sensor readings and user interactions to vast datasets and real-time analytics. The MCP server doesn't just store this data; it orchestrates its movement, processing, and transformation, ensuring that the right information reaches the right AI model at the right time. Without a robust MCP, your AI would struggle with data consistency, model training efficiency, and ultimately, accurate decision-making.
The functionality of an MCP server extends far beyond simple data routing. It's responsible for a multitude of tasks that ensure the smooth and effective operation of your AI. These include:
- Data Ingestion: Collecting and validating diverse data sources.
- Feature Engineering: Transforming raw data into features suitable for specific machine learning models.
- Model Versioning: Managing different iterations of your AI models and their associated data.
- Performance Monitoring: Tracking the health and efficiency of the entire data pipeline.
- Scalability: Dynamically adjusting resources to handle varying data loads.
Essentially, the MCP server provides the robust infrastructure that allows your AI to consume, process, and learn from data at scale, driving its intelligence and capabilities. It's the silent workhorse powering your AI's insights.
From Setup to Scaling: Practical Tips for Managing Your AI's MCP Data Oasis
Navigating the complex landscape of AI's MCP data is akin to cultivating a thriving oasis – it demands meticulous planning and constant care. Right from the initial setup phase, establish robust data governance frameworks. This isn't just about compliance; it's about creating a clear lineage for every data point feeding your AI models. Consider implementing a version control system for datasets, similar to code repositories, ensuring reproducibility and easy rollbacks. Furthermore, invest in automated data validation and cleansing pipelines to catch inconsistencies early. Think about the long-term implications of your storage choices – scalability, cost-effectiveness, and accessibility are paramount. A well-structured data lake, perhaps with tiered storage, can provide the flexibility needed for diverse AI workloads, from rapid prototyping to large-scale training.
As your AI initiatives scale, the 'data oasis' only grows in complexity, necessitating continuous optimization and proactive management. Regularly audit your data sources and pipelines to eliminate redundancies and identify potential bottlenecks. Data drift is a constant threat in evolving real-world environments, so implement continuous monitoring solutions to detect shifts in data distributions that could impact model performance. Consider adopting a DataOps methodology, fostering collaboration between data engineers, scientists, and MLOps teams to streamline the entire data lifecycle. Furthermore, don't underestimate the power of metadata management; rich, descriptive metadata can significantly improve data discoverability and usability, especially as your data assets proliferate. Remember, a healthy MCP data oasis isn't just about storing data; it's about making that data intelligent, accessible, and ultimately, actionable for your AI.
